Sloggers & Betters (York 2017)

Sloggers & Betters – York

27-29 October, 2017

The Fox and Roman

As in previous years, the main event will be at The Fox and Roman, 58 Tadcaster Road, Dringhouses, York YO24 1LR. A buffet lunch has been arranged.

Beer and Quiz crawl: Friday’s Ale Trail Quiz begins at the York Tap (towards the north end of Platform 3) at 6pm, moving each hour on the hour to another location (5 locations in all).

Hair of the Hound: In past years, survivors have met on Sunday morning in the York Tap for a farewell drink before catching trains. Please note that the pub’s current Sunday opening time is 11am.
